Why Google Analytics 4?
Unlike previous versions, GA4 offers a more complete view of user behavior. It’s built for today’s web—one that spans multiple devices, platforms, and channels. When you set it up correctly, GA4 helps you:
- Understand how users navigate your site
- Track specific events like clicks, form submissions, or video plays
- Measure conversions across marketing channels
- Tie user engagement directly to business outcomes like revenue

Setting Up GA4 (It’s Easier Than You Think)
The setup process is quick. Here’s a simple walkthrough:
- Go to Google Analytics: Sign in and create a new property.
- Choose GA4: When prompted, make sure to select the GA4 property type (not Universal Analytics).
- Add your website info: Enter your domain and basic site details.
- Install the tracking code: Copy the code provided and add it to the
<head>
tag of your site (or use Google Tag Manager if you prefer). - Verify your data stream: Once installed, confirm that data is flowing by checking the real-time view in GA4.
Next Steps: Define Events and Goals
After basic setup, you’ll want to configure events. GA4 lets you track custom user actions—like when someone downloads a guide, plays a video, or adds a product to their cart. These can be set up as “conversion events” so you can measure true business impact.
